You must be using one of the fonts provided by Nerd Fonts for this module to work as these fonts include tons of custom glyphs/icons that are referenced … Nettet23. jan. 2024 · Install-Module will install in the AllUsers scope by default if it can (running as admin) and CurrentUser if it can't. You can use the -Scope parameter to override this. As detailed in Install-module documentation: AllUsers path: …
